Use of the brucellosis card test for screening cattle in Saskatchewan
Insights
The brucellosis card test is a useful screening tool for large cattle herds, accurately identifying infected animals for quick isolation. It shows good agreement with established serological tests for brucellosis.

Purpose of the Study:
- To evaluate the diagnostic performance of the brucellosis card test (BCT) in comparison to established serological methods.
- To determine the utility of the BCT as a screening tool in large bovine populations.
- To assess the agreement between the BCT and the tube serum agglutination test (TSAT) and complement fixation test (CFT).
Main Methods:
- Two groups of bovine sera were tested: a large cohort (n=28,714) using BCT and TSAT, and a smaller cohort (n=496) with BCT against TSAT, CFT, plate serum agglutination test (PSAT), and acid antigen serum agglutination test (AASAT).
- Comparative analysis of BCT results against results from TSAT, CFT, PSAT, and AASAT.
- Calculation of agreement percentages for various test combinations.
Main Results:
- The TSAT confirmed 99.8% of negative BCT results in the first group.
- The BCT identified 63% of TSAT-positive reactors in the first group.
- In the second group, the BCT identified 99.1% of CFT-positive sera and 91.3% of sera positive by other serological tests.
Conclusions:
- The brucellosis card test demonstrates satisfactory agreement with both the complement fixation test and tube serum agglutination test.
- The BCT is a valuable and efficient screening test for brucellosis in large-scale bovine operations.
- The BCT facilitates rapid identification and isolation of reactors, aiding in disease control efforts.
Abstract:
One group of 28,714 bovine sera were tested by both the brucellosis tube serum agglutination test and the brucellosis card test. The tube serum agglutination test confirmed 99.8% of the negative brucellosis card test results. The brucellosis card test identified 63% of the tube serum agglutination test reactors. In a second group of 496 sera reacting to either the tube serum agglutination test, complement fixation test, plate serum agglutination test or acid antigen serum agglutination test the brucellosis card test identified 99.1% of the complement fixation test positive sera and 91.3% of the sera reacting to any of the other serological tests. The brucellosis card test showed satisfactory agreement with both the complement fixation test and tube serum agglutination test. It appears to be a useful screening test in operations involving large numbers of animals since under these conditions the reactors can be quickly identified and isolated.
